Kwara State Government To Collaborate, Support Rice Association

Date: 2023-11-24

In its drive to attain food security, the Kwara State Government has said it is willing to support the state chapter of the Rice Farmers' Association of Nigeria (RIFAN).

This was made known in a statement signed by the state's Press Secretary, Ministry of Water Resources, Mallam Adamu Saidu.

According to the statement, the State Commissioner for Water Resources, Hon. Usman Yunusa Lade, expressed the state government's readiness for collaboration with RIFAN at a meeting in his office during the association's courtesy visit in Ilorin, recently.

According to him, the collaboration with members of the association and the state government has become necessary to attain food security, stressing that the collaboration would not only improve and increase food production especially rice, but also bring about employment opportunities, reduce importation, and increase revenue generation for the state.

Earlier, the Board of Trustee Chairman, Dr. Engr. Olaitan Balogun said that the visit was to seek the state government's support to help their members grow rice in the state.

He added: “Ministries of Water Resources and Agriculture are critical for the growth of farm produce especially rice as water is essential for its growth.”

Similarly, Elder James G. Kolo, according to her statement stated that the purpose of the visit was to seek synergy with the state government to help empower their members to increase rice production in the state.

Elder Kolo therefore appealed to the state government to help empower their members financially to increase food production especially rice to reduce dependence on foreign importation to also help increase revenue generation.
